摘要

随着科学技术的发展,无人机技术带来的便利越来越多,对救灾或减少灾害风险具有重要意义.文章描述了无人机平台的技术特点,进行正射影像生成和精度评估,分析处理获得数据的不同方法.结果表明,无人机能够快速获取发生事故区域,尽早地有效制定应急响应措施.

Abstract

With the development of science and technology,UAV technology brings more and more convenience,which is of great significance to disaster relief or disaster risk reduction.This paper describes the technical characteristics of the UAV platform,carries out orthographic image generation and accuracy evaluation,and analyzes different methods to process obtained data.The results show that the UAV can quickly obtain the accident area and effectively formulate emergency response measures as soon as possible.
